Weather in July

July, the same as June, in Bayou Corne, Louisiana, is another tropical summer month, with an average temperature fluctuating between 90.1°F (32.3°C) and 74.5°F (23.6°C).

Temperature

July is the warmest month, with an average high-temperature of 90.1°F (32.3°C) and an average low-temperature of 74.5°F (23.6°C).

Heat index

July's mean heat index is calculated to be a blazing hot 113°F (45°C). Be wary: Heat exhaustion and heat cramps are highly anticipated. With continued activity, heatstroke is very likely.
The standards for the heat index are set for locations in shade and under light breezes. Uninterrupted exposure to the sun may boost the heat index values by 15 Fahrenheit (8 Celsius) degrees.
Note: The heat index, also known as 'felt air temperature' or 'feels like', is found by incorporating humidity levels into the air temperature measurement. An individual's perception of weather can be affected by a variety of elements including metabolic differences, being pregnant, and their level of physical exertion. It is noteworthy that being in direct sunlight can enhance the weather's impact, raising the heat index by as much as 15 Fahrenheit (8 Celsius) degrees. Heat index values are particularly important for children. Juveniles often do not understand the need to recuperate and rehydrate. Thirst is a delayed symptom of dehydration - hence, it is vital to maintain hydration, particularly during ongoing physical activities.
Evaporating sweat, thanks to perspiration, acts as a natural air conditioner for the human body. When the air contains significant moisture, the efficiency of the evaporation process decreases, preventing the body from cooling down effectively and creating a feeling of overheating. Should the body fail to balance its heat gain, the escalating temperature poses health challenges.

Humidity

February, July through September and December, with an average relative humidity of 80%, are the most humid months in Bayou Corne, Louisiana.

Rainfall

July is the month with the most rainfall in Bayou Corne, Louisiana. Rain falls for 22.3 days and accumulates 4.76" (121mm) of precipitation.

Snowfall

February through November are months without snowfall in Bayou Corne.

Daylight

The average length of the day in July in Bayou Corne is 13h and 52min.
On the first day of July in Bayou Corne, Louisiana, sunrise is at 6:07 am and sunset at 8:09 pm. On the last day of the month, sunrise is at 6:23 am and sunset at 7:58 pm CDT.

Sunshine

In Bayou Corne, Louisiana, the average sunshine in July is 10.2h.

UV index

June through August, with an average maximum UV index of 7, are months with the highest UV index in Bayou Corne. A UV Index value of 6 to 7 symbolizes a high health risk from unprotected exposure to Sun's UV rays for ordinary individuals.
Note: The maximum daily UV index of 7 in July converts into the following recommendations:
Implement preventive steps and embrace sun safety standards. Protection from skin and eye distress is compulsory. Between 10 a.m. and 4 p.m., the Sun's UV radiation is at its peak. Limit your exposure to direct sunlight during these hours. Wearing a wide-brim hat can block approximately 50% of UV radiation, protecting the eyes.
